About our Company :
Ponte Family Estate Winery opened in 2003 and is a California based company operating in the heart of the Temecula Wine Country. We have been farming our vineyards since 1984 and are a real working winery, growing and producing over 20 estate grown varietals within certified sustainable facilities.
We are located right next to our Four Diamond, 90 room, boutique hotel Ponte Vineyard Inn. We are surrounded by 300 acres of mature vineyards and views of rolling hills. We are a short drive from most of Southern California and enjoy hosting folks who want a break from city life. Our guests visit us seeking a relaxing day or overnight stay in the country.
We have become the benchmark for great service among Temecula wineries. Our associates are dedicated to delighting guests by providing excellent hospitality and serving great wine and food in a beautiful environment.
Summary :
Our Administration Department is seeking a meticulous and proactive Legal Administrative Assistant to provide essential support to our in-house Executives.
This role will involve managing various administrative tasks related to transactional corporate legal and compliance matters, including contract administration, document management, and coordination of legal matters, as well as assistance tracking our litigation matters with outside law firms.
The ideal candidate will be detail-oriented, highly organized, and possess a strong understanding of corporate law department tasks.
